Anastasiou, C. and Glover, E. W. N. and Oleari, C. and Tejeda-Yeomans, M. E. (2001) 'Two-loop QCD corrections to massless identical quark scattering.', Nuclear physics B., 601 (1-2). pp. 341-360.
Abstract
We present the two-loop virtual QCD corrections to the scattering of identical massless quarks, q ¯ q → q ¯q, in conventional dimensional regularisation and using the MS scheme. The structure of the infrared divergences agrees with that predicted by Catani while expressions for the finite remainder are given for the q ¯ q →q ¯ q and the qq →qq ( ¯q ¯q → ¯q ¯q) scattering processes in terms of polylogarithms. The results presented here form a vital part of the next-to-next-to-leading order contribution to inclusive jet production in hadron colliders and will play a crucial role in improving the theoretical prediction for jet cross sections in hadron–hadron collisions.
